Advances in Engineering Plasticity and its Applications
Author: W.B. Lee
Publisher: Elsevier
ISBN: 0444598448
Category : Technology & Engineering
Languages : en
Pages : 1155
Book Description
Classical plasticity is a well established domain of mechanics and engineering, providing the basis for many engineering structural design, manufacturing processes and natural phenomena. New important characteristics are emerging in the interdisciplinary approach of micro-, meso- and macro-mechanics, and through analysis, experiments and computation.The interaction of mechanics and materials scientists is introducing tremendous changes in the two disciplines, so that the possibility of materials being processed on the microscale to achieve the desired macroscopic properties is rapidly approaching.A comprehensive overview on the latest developments in both macroplasticity and microplasticity theories, their interactions and applications in various engineering disciplines such as solid mechanics, structural analysis and geo-mechanics, materials science and technology, and metal forming and machining, is given in this volume. Case studies written by international experts focus on aspects such as the applications of plasticity in interdisciplinary and non-conventional areas. The 150 papers provide a current and useful reference source on the latest advances for both research workers and engineers in the various fields of plasticity.

Engineering Plasticity and Impact Dynamics
Author: Liangchi Zhang
Publisher: World Scientific
ISBN: 9810248032
Category : Technology & Engineering
Languages : en
Pages : 353
Book Description
Plasticity and impact dynamics are two important areas in engineering practice, which includes structural engineering, crashworthiness, metal formation and new structural materials. The application of engineering plasticity and impact dynamics has resulted in significant achievements both technically and economically.This book presents the state-of-the-art developments in the above fields. It contains over 15 chapters written by experts in engineering plasticity and impact dynamics. It covers a wide range of theoretical developments and engineering applications, including fundamentals of energy absorption, applications of new materials, crashworthiness, bifurcation in plasticity, microdynamics, penetration, wave propagation, fracture, laser impact and particle-impact-induced erosion.

Advances in Engineering Plasticity XI
Author: Guo Xing Lu
Publisher: Trans Tech Publications Ltd
ISBN: 3038139297
Category : Technology & Engineering
Languages : en
Pages : 600
Book Description
Volume is indexed by Thomson Reuters CPCI-S (WoS). This special issue of the Key Engineering Materials contains the papers presented in the 11th Asia-Pacific Conference on Engineering Plasticity and Its Applications (AEPA2012), held in Singapore, 5-7 December 2012. This conference continues the primary objective of bringing together an international group of scientists, researchers and engineers from academic to industrial institutions, to exchange original ideas, discuss new developments and disseminate the latest research findings in the field of engineering plasticity. Previous symposia have been successfully held in Hong Kong (1992), Beijing (1994), Hiroshima (1996), Seoul (1998), Hong Kong (2000), Sydney (2002), Shanghai (2004), Nagoya (2006), Daejeon (2008) and Wuhan (2010).
